The Rock School for Dance Education presents Nutcracker 1776, a dynamic ballet production designed for families with children of all ages. This live dance performance has a cast of more than 150 children and provides matinee performances and affordable seating. In a twist on the beloved holiday classic, this story-themed ballet tells the tale of two children entrusted with an enchanted key and Nutcracker that lead them far from their home in colonial Philadelphia. Audiences will delight as the young hero and heroine embark on the adventure of a lifetime, meeting Benjamin Franklin and George Washington along the way. The hour-long production blends the magic of theater with celebrated historical figures to provide engaging cultural entertainment while introducing children to the deep historical roots that lie in the City they know and love.
